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 4 and 40 is 40
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 40 - For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 10 = 40,
8/4 = 8 × 10/4 × 10 = 80/40 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 40 × 1 = 40,
6/40 = 6 × 1/40 × 1 = 6/40 - Add the two like fractions:
80/40 + 6/40 = 80 + 6/40 = 86/40 - 86/40 simplified gives 43/20
- So, 8/4 + 6/40 = 43/20
